Opinion

PER CURIAM.

Petitioner’s request for a belated appeal from judgment and sentence in Columbia County Circuit Court case number 01-499-CF is granted. Upon issuance of mandate in this cause, a copy of this opinion shall be provided to the clerk of the circuit court, to be treated as a notice of appeal. Fla. RApp. P. 9.141(c)(5)(D).

The trial court shall appoint counsel to represent petitioner on appeal, if petitioner qualifies for such an appointment.

ERVIN, KAHN and HAWKES, JJ., concur.
